Airbnb hot tub rules for NC coastal rentals

  • Shower and rinse before use — especially after a day at the beach. Sand and lotion foul the water fast.
  • No glass near or in the tub.
  • Replace the cover after every use to hold heat and keep debris out.
  • Children must be supervised; note a safe soak time and temperature.
  • No pets in the tub.
  • Report any issues to your listed contact right away.

Rules only work with real maintenance

Rules reduce misuse, but they don’t replace professional care. Between guests the water still needs testing, balancing, shocking and a filter rinse — and a full drain and refill on a regular cadence. That’s what keeps the tub genuinely safe for the next family.
